AM{OFF|ON|0|1}
Purpose
This command turns the AM function on and off
ON or 1 will set the AM on
OFF or 0 will set the AM off
Parameter type
Boolean
AM?
Response and default
The LW120 will return 1 if the AM is on, or 0 if the AM is off. Default is 0.
APPLy:SINusoid{<freq>,<ampl>,<offs>,<phase>}
Purpose
This command is a high-level command that programs the LW120 to output sine waveform along with its
associated parameters
<freq> sets the output frequency in units of hertz
<ampl> sets the output amplitude in units of volts
<offs> sets the output offset in units of volts
<phase> sets the output start phase in units of degrees
Parameter type
Numeric
